Frances seeks refuge at a Norwegian artist colony that's offered her a painting apprenticeship. Yasha must carry out his father's last wish to be buried 'at the top of the world'.And so Frances's and Yasha's paths intersect in Lofoten. Their unlikely connection and growing romance fortifies them against the turmoil of their distant homes, and teaches them that to be alone is not always to be lonely, and that love and independence are not mutually exclusive.
